About
Ecco Midtown in Atlanta, Georgia is a popular European restaurant that offers a unique dining experience in combination with a full bar. Ecco Midtown serves up tantalizing dishes of tapas, pastas, and exquisite entrees in its restaurant, while the bar is stocked with an impressive array of craft beers, fine wines, and specialty drinks. With a menu inspired by Old World recipes and flavors, Ecco Midtown provides a truly European experience.

Must Try Dishes
Located in the heart of Atlanta, Georgia, Ecco Midtown is a culinary gem that offers an array of must-try dishes. Indulge in their delectable Ricotta Gnocchi, perfectly cooked and complemented by a rich tomato and basil sauce. For seafood lovers, the Grilled Octopus is a revelation, tender and charred, served with a refreshing mix of chickpeas, cucumbers, and olives. The Lamb Shank, slow-cooked to perfection with aromatic herbs and spices, is a melt-in-your-mouth delicacy that is sure to leave a lasting impression. Craving something sweet? Their Chocolate Budino is an exquisite treat, a creamy chocolate pudding topped with caramel and sea salt. With its impeccable combination of flavors and artistic presentation, Ecco Midtown promises an unforgettable dining experience.
